What Are Conservatory Panels?
Conservatory panels are typically made from glass or polycarbonate and form the walls and roof of a conservatory. They play a vital function in insulation, temperature level control, and aesthetic appeal. Over years of exposure to the components, these panels can end up being discolored, damaged, or less energy-efficient, triggering house owners to seek replacements.
